Correlation Between Clinicopathological Features Of Thyroid Papillary Carcinoma And BRAF V600E Gene Mutation

Objective:Thyroid cancer is the most common head and neck cancer at present,and the most pathological type is papillary thyroid carcinoma.In recent years,the incidence rate has increased rapidly.At present,the main treatment methods of papillary thyroid carcinoma include surgical treatment,thyroid stimulating hormone inhibition treatment and radioactive iodine treatment.The genetic research of thyroid cancer is a hot topic in recent years.The BRAF V600E gene mutation is the most common type of gene mutation in papillary thyroid carcinoma.This article aims to investigate the correlation between the clinicopathological features of papillary thyroid carcinoma and BRAF V600E gene mutation,and provide a theoretical basis for the diagnosis,diagnosis and treatment planning and prognosis evaluation of papillary thyroid carcinoma.Methods:The clinical and pathological data of the enrolled patients were collected.The mutations of BRAF V600E in 290 cases of paraffin-embedded tissues confirmed by surgical resection and confirmed by paraffin-embedded paraffin were analyzed.The mutation of BRAFV600E and thyroid papilla were analyzed.Correlation between clinical pathology-related factors in cancer.Results:Among 290 cases of papillary thyroid carcinoma,247 mutations occurred in the BRAF V600E gene,and the mutation rate was 85.17%.There was a statistically significant difference between the BRAF gene mutation and the number of lesions in patients with papillary thyroid carcinoma(X~2=7.162,P<0.05).However,there was no statistically significant difference between the BRAF gene and the patient’s gender,age,lesion size,capsule involvement,central and lateral neck lymph node metastasis(X~2=0.011~3.378,P>0.05).Conclusion:The number of lesions in papillary thyroid carcinoma is related to the BRAF V600E gene mutation,and the correlation between BRAF V600E mutation and other clinical features of papillary thyroid carcinoma needs further confirmation.
